No. 27 Georgia Tech Hosts In-State Rival No. 1 Georgia

Feb. 12, 2007

Tempe, Ariz. – The Yellow Jackets, ranked No. 27 by the Intercollegiate Tennis Association, return to the court to host No. 1 Georgia on Tuesday, Feb. 13 at 4 p.m. Tuesday’s match will be held indoors at the Bill Moore Tennis Center located on Georgia Tech’s campus.

Georgia Tech trails in the all-time series with the Bulldogs, 26-60 including two losses last season, first in the regular season where the top-ranked Dogs won 6-1, then in the NCAA Regional Championships in Athens, Ga. where No. 30 Tech was defeated 4-0.

Tech’s last victory came during the 1988 season when current head coach Kenny Thorne was on the team. Since then, four matches have been decided by one point.

The Jackets will be playing in their first match since defeating Radford, 5-2, and Georgia Southern, 7-0, in their season-opening double header on Feb. 3. Jordan DeLass and George Gvelesiani beat both of their opponents in straight sets and, the Jackets won every doubles match to lift Tech to a 2-and-0 start.

Livestats for Tuesday’s match with Georgia are available on Georgia Tech’s athletic website at www.ramblinwreck.com .

Admission to all Georgia Tech home Tennis matches is free.
